Requirements
  • Bachelor’s degree with 5+ years of stated professional experience – OR – Master’s degree with 3+ years of professional experience
  • Strong PC skills and proficient knowledge with Microsoft Office Suite, including MS Excel and PowerPoint
  • Experience with Integrated Master Schedule (IMS) scheduling software (i.e., MS Project 2016, Open Plan, PS3, Primavera P6, Milestone Professional, Deltek)
  • Active Department of Defense (DoD) Secret Clearance at the time of application
Responsibilities
  • Prepare, develop, and coordinate the Integrated Master Schedule (IMS) to meet all program objectives and ensure program schedules are horizontally and vertically integrated
  • Implements scheduling best practices as prescribed by industry to include, but not limited to: DCMA 14-point, IPMR DI-MGMT-81861, Earned Value Management System (EVMS), Critical Path Analysis, Schedule Risk Analysis (SRA), Schedule Performance and Health Metrics and Analysis
  • Provides weekly status and reporting
  • Conducts Integrated Baseline Reviews (IBR) and Joint Surveillance Reviews (JSR) audits
Desired Qualifications
  • Proficient in MS Project 2016
  • Experience with resource loading Schedules
  • Earned Value Management Systems (EVMS) experience and Schedule Management
  • Experience with Schedule Risk Assessment (SRA)
  • Department of Defense (DoD) Top Secret Clearance
  • Experience with Structured Solutions Inc (SSI) Tools

Northrop Grumman specializes in aerospace and defense technology, providing solutions for government clients like the U.S. Department of Defense. The company focuses on areas such as autonomous systems, cybersecurity, and C4ISR, developing products through research, manufacturing, and technology integration. Its business model relies on securing long-term contracts through competitive bidding, which helps maintain a steady revenue stream. Northrop Grumman aims to stay competitive by continuously investing in innovation and technological advancements.
